Usually it's the hatchlings that hold onto their stool bc they use almost every ounce of nutrition for growth, hydration and overall metabolism. I don't own a boa, but I have a ball python juvenile who when he was a hatchling had 7 meals over the course of 5 weeks without a bm. He even shed and still held on to all that. Lol.

I don't mark the day my snakes poop, but when my sunglow was smaller, she'd on average poop every 3-4 meals eating biweekly, so about every 2 months give or take a week or two. Once I moved her off of heat tape and under a heat lamp, she poops on average every 1-2 meals. That hasn't changed since, and she'll be 2 years in a few months. Some of my boas poop within a week of every meal, it just varies.
